Estimating resting energy expenditure from dual‐energy X‐ray absorptiometry: A cross‐sectional study in healthy young adults

To qualify a 3C approach model of dual‐energy X‐ray absorptiometry (DXA) to estimate multicomponent resting energy expenditure (REE) referenced by indirect calorimetry (IC).
